Meet Dr. Mickey Mondragon

Dr. Mickey Mondragon, is an Albuquerque native. He graduated from Rio Grande High School and earned his degree in nutrition from The University of New Mexico. He is a Parker University graduate, where he obtained his Doctor of Chiropractic Degree.

Dr. Mondragon’s passion for chiropractic stems from his personal experience of healing that could have never been obtained without following the recommended treatment plan from a chiropractor. He chose to enter the chiropractic profession because of the way his life was changed through receiving regular chiropractic adjustments. A major car accident left him with a broken arm, leg, and fractured neck . He tried utilizing traditional medical treatment and physical therapy for his injuries—but only got so far. He sought the help of a chiropractor and followed a care plan that was given to him, that included receiving regular chiropractic adjustments. After a few adjustments his pain levels were greatly reduced. With routine chiropractic care he gained back normal function of his arm and leg, with full range of motion. Chiropractic allowed him to get his life back. Over the course of Dr. Mondragon’s career, he has served patients from infants to senior adults. He has experience caring for patients with, headaches/migraines, anxiety, neck pain, upper and lower back pain, sciatica, arthritis and more.

When Dr. Mondragon is not working as a chiropractor, he enjoys: cooking, hiking, camping, and biking. His favorite thing is to spend time with his loved ones and his dog, Fred.
